Q: Where Are Jaiku Users Blogging? A: Twitter!

 Back in October last year Google acquired Jaiku (Finnish micro-blogging startup) and I thought this was a great move for the little micro-blogging startup, especially considering that there were two big players in the same market at the time (Twitter and Pownce).

Now it is being reported that Google has been letting Jaiku just float around. When Google announced the acquisition, Jaiku  would have new features coming very soon, new users will be able to register shortly, and even the official Jaiku blog has had no action, all of these have just not happened. Thus, most the Jaiku faithful need to head somewhere to keep on microblogging, so where? Well that answer is very simple, Twitter! Google better get something moving quite fast because im sure once the users head over to Twitter and see that the community over there is strong, then the user base will not be coming back to Jaiku.
